Bug#1122847: merkuro: Missing dependency when installing merkuro
Package: merkuro
Version: 25.08.3-2
Severity: important
X-Debbugs-Cc: ran.rutenberg@gmail.com
Dear Maintainer,
Description:
After installing merkuro (version 25.08.3-2) on Debian unstable using aptitude, the application fails to launch with a QML module loading error. The merkuro package does not automatically install the required qml6-module-org-kde-kirigamiaddons-settings dependency, causing the application to be non-functional immediately after installation.
Steps to Reproduce:
1. Install merkuro using sudo aptitude install merkuro
2. Attempt to launch the application with merkuro-calendar
3. Observe the failure to load
Expected Behavior:
Merkuro should launch successfully after installation with all required dependencies automatically installed.
Actual Behavior:
Application fails to start with the following error:
QQmlApplicationEngine failed to load component
qrc:/qt/qml/org/kde/merkuro/calendar/qml/Main.qml:282:5: Type ConfigurationsView unavailable
qrc:/qt/qml/org/kde/merkuro/calendar/qml/Settings/ConfigurationsView.qml:8:1: module "org.kde.kirigamiaddons.settings" is not installed
Workaround:
Manually install the missing dependency:
sudo aptitude install qml6-module-org-kde-kirigamiaddons-settings
After installing this package, merkuro launches successfully.
-- System Information:
Debian Release: forky/sid
APT prefers unstable
APT policy: (500, 'unstable')
Architecture: amd64 (x86_64)
Foreign Architectures: i386
Kernel: Linux 6.17.11+deb14-amd64 (SMP w/16 CPU threads; PREEMPT)
Kernel taint flags: TAINT_PROPRIETARY_MODULE, TAINT_OOT_MODULE, TAINT_UNSIGNED_MODULE
Locale: LANG=en_IL, LC_CTYPE=en_IL (charmap=UTF-8), LANGUAGE not set
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led
Versions of packages merkuro depends on:
ii akonadi-server 4:25.08.3-2
ii kdepim-runtime 4:25.08.3-2
ii kio6 6.20.0-1
ii libc6 2.42-5
ii libgcc-s1 15.2.0-11
ii libgpgmepp7 2.0.0-2
ii libkf6calendarcore6 6.20.0-1
ii libkf6codecs6 6.20.0-1
ii libkf6configcore6 6.20.0-1
ii libkf6configgui6 6.20.0-1
ii libkf6configwidgets6 6.20.0-1
ii libkf6contacts6 6.20.0-1
ii libkf6coreaddons6 6.20.0-1
ii libkf6crash6 6.20.0-1
ii libkf6dbusaddons6 6.20.0-1
ii libkf6holidays6 6.20.0-1
ii libkf6i18n6 6.20.0-1
ii libkf6i18nqml6 6.20.0-1
ii libkf6iconthemes6 6.20.0-1
ii libkf6itemmodels6 6.20.0-1
ii libkf6kiocore6 6.20.0-1
ii libkf6notifications6 6.20.0-1
ii libkf6widgetsaddons6 6.20.0-1
ii libkf6windowsystem6 6.20.0-2
ii libkirigamiaddonsstatefulapp6 1.7.0-1
ii libkpim6akonadicalendar6 [libkpim6akonadicalendar6-25.08] 4:25.08.3-2
ii libkpim6akonadicontactcore6 [libkpim6akonadicontactcore6-25.0 4:25.08.3-2
8]
ii libkpim6akonadicore6 [libkpim6akonadicore6-25.08] 4:25.08.3-2
ii libkpim6akonadimime6 [libkpim6akonadimime6-25.08] 4:25.08.3-2
ii libkpim6akonadisearchpim6 [libkpim6akonadisearchpim6-25.08] 4:25.08.3-2
ii libkpim6akonadiwidgets6 [libkpim6akonadiwidgets6-25.08] 4:25.08.3-2
ii libkpim6identitymanagementcore6 [libkpim6identitymanagementco 25.08.3-2
re6-25.08]
ii libkpim6identitymanagementquick6 [libkpim6identitymanagementq 25.08.3-2
uick6-25.08]
ii libkpim6libkdepim6 [libkpim6libkdepim6-25.08] 4:25.08.3-2
ii libkpim6libkleo6 [libkpim6libkleo6-25.08] 4:25.08.3-2
ii libkpim6mailcommon6 [libkpim6mailcommon6-25.08] 4:25.08.3-2
ii libkpim6mailtransport6 [libkpim6mailtransport6-25.08] 25.08.3-2
ii libkpim6mbox6 [libkpim6mbox6-25.08] 25.08.3-2
ii libkpim6messagecomposer6 [libkpim6messagecomposer6-25.08] 4:25.08.3-2
ii libkpim6mime6 [libkpim6mime6-25.08] 25.08.3-2
ii libkpim6mimetreeparsercore6 [libkpim6mimetreeparsercore6-25.0 25.08.3-2
8]
ii libkpim6pimcommonakonadi6 [libkpim6pimcommonakonadi6-25.08] 4:25.08.3-2
ii libqt6core6t64 6.9.2+dfsg-3
ii libqt6dbus6 6.9.2+dfsg-3
ii libqt6gui6 6.9.2+dfsg-3
ii libqt6network6 6.9.2+dfsg-3
ii libqt6qml6 6.9.2+dfsg-5
ii libqt6quick6 6.9.2+dfsg-5
ii libqt6quickcontrols2-6 6.9.2+dfsg-5
ii libqt6widgets6 6.9.2+dfsg-3
ii libstdc++6 15.2.0-11
ii qml6-module-org-kde-akonadi 4:25.08.3-2
ii qml6-module-org-kde-contacts 6.20.0-1
ii qml6-module-org-kde-kidentitymanagement 25.08.3-2
ii qml6-module-org-kde-kirigami 6.20.0-1
ii qml6-module-org-kde-kirigamiaddons-components 1.7.0-1
ii qml6-module-org-kde-kirigamiaddons-delegates 1.7.0-1
ii qml6-module-org-kde-kirigamiaddons-formcard 1.7.0-1
ii qml6-module-org-kde-kirigamiaddons-labs-components 1.7.0-1
ii qml6-module-org-kde-kirigamiaddons-statefulapp 1.7.0-1
ii qml6-module-org-kde-kirigamiaddons-treeview 1.7.0-1
ii qml6-module-org-kde-kitemmodels 6.20.0-1
ii qml6-module-org-kde-mimetreeparser 25.08.3-2
ii qml6-module-org-kde-prison 6.20.0-1
ii qml6-module-qt-labs-platform 6.9.2+dfsg-5
ii qml6-module-qt-labs-qmlmodels 6.9.2+dfsg-5
ii qml6-module-qt5compat-graphicaleffects 6.9.2-3
ii qml6-module-qtcore 6.9.2+dfsg-5
ii qml6-module-qtqml 6.9.2+dfsg-5
ii qml6-module-qtqml-models 6.9.2+dfsg-5
ii qml6-module-qtquick 6.9.2+dfsg-5
ii qml6-module-qtquick-controls 6.9.2+dfsg-5
ii qml6-module-qtquick-dialogs 6.9.2+dfsg-5
ii qml6-module-qtquick-layouts 6.9.2+dfsg-5
ii qml6-module-qtquick-templates 6.9.2+dfsg-5
ii qml6-module-qtquick-window 6.9.2+dfsg-5
Versions of packages merkuro recommends:
ii kalendarac 4:25.08.3-2
merkuro suggests no packages.
-- no debconf information
Reply to: